We stayed at River Park RV during recent travels and were delighted to find such a lovely campground amidst pristine nature while conveniently located close to the highway and gas stations. From the first phone call en route, Victoria was friendly, professional and extremely accommodating. We took our three pooches and they enjoyed the doggie park and gave their paw of approval. Not only are the grounds beautifully kept but the laundry room even includes complimentary use of an ironing board and iron (not that we had any intention of making use of them during vacation time) it is, however, a sign of how the management at River Park RV Park takes hospitality seriously. When passing through Georgia, be sure to check out River Park RV Park, you will enjoy nature, be treated in a hospital manner and you will not be disappointed. Did I mention that it is affordable and they honor multiple discounts? We will certainly be back!

Worse than living under home owners association. All of the lots are so un-level and so close together, it's hard to level out your camper. The hookups are placed to where you need about 20 extra feet of slack. Which leaves you no room to park your vehicle, and don't even think about parking in the grass. The dryers takes about 3 cycles to dry your clothes. You can't have any kind of music playing while grilling outside, and if you have any guests at all, they'll think you're throwing a party, which is absolutely unacceptable. Campers must stay washed at all times. And you'll be asked to leave if you have a boat. Even though one of the full time tenants has an over sized boat that stays there, and an RV that hasn't been kept up with since what seems to be the 60's. Would not recommend ever staying there

Nice friendly place have stayed their several times. Needs a/c in restroom/showers. Very nice at office.
We had a reservation and cancelled it. On our way down, we were stuck in Atlanta traffic. We called to say we were going to be late. We were told: 1) if we arrived late, we could not use our Good Sam discount, 2) we had to leave a check as she would not accept us coming in morning to pay with credit card and use our discount card, 3) She said she had other things to do. Rude - rude - rude.
Nice facility, Paved level pad, close to restaurants and services. Professional staff. Some highway noise. Would stay again.
Nice curb appeal but hook up are located on the end not the middle of spaces so very long hook ups! over 50' I could not hook up sewer or cable Freeway noise is very loud. would not stay here again.

1407 St Augustine Rd, Valdosta, GA 31602
Coordinates: 30.847530, -83.334590
Directions
From Jct of I-75 (Exit 18) & Hwy 133: Go 1/4 mi W on Hwy 133 (R)
